I had a cracked molar that needed to be replaced. The dentist recommended dental implants.
Before the procedure, I was told not to have food or drink for six hours. At the oral surgeon’s office, I received anesthesia and then recovered uneventfully. I felt good and rested.
My Advice
Be comfortable with your doctor and medical team and communicate with them (and expect communication back) as you decide about and prepare for the procedure.
